About Mac a' Mhill

The walk up Mac a' Mhill starts gently enough, but don't let that fool you - this Highland peak demands respect and decent legs. From Inverness, it's a proper trek into terrain that feels properly wild, with views across the Great Glen that make the climb worthwhile on a clear day.

What you're doing is a mountain walk, not a stroll. Allow four to five hours there and back, depending on fitness, and wear decent boots because the ground gets boggy and rocky in places. The summit itself isn't particularly high by Scottish standards, but it sits in cracking country - the kind of place where you'll see very few people and hear mostly wind and birdsong.

It's ideal for walkers who've done a few peaks before rather than rank beginners. Kids over twelve might manage it if they're mountain-trained, but younger ones will find it a slog. History buffs won't find much to grab onto here - this is about landscape and effort, not ancient stones or battlefields.

Stay at one of the nearby Loch Ness parks - Loch Ness Shores or Loch Ness Glamping are both within easy reach - and make this a day trip from base. The walk itself is free, naturally. Go in spring or early autumn when midges aren't out in force and the weather's slightly less temperamental. Summer can be claggy with cloud, which kills the views entirely.
